If you want to get a job, as everyone says, it should be the easiest to run a study class. You should train high school students to continue the college entrance examination. Or you can be flexible and do some font design in the future. This is a branch of visual communication specialty. After that, you can design fonts for any place where fonts are used, such as newspapers and design companies, and you can also design logos for others, because some logos are the redesign of fonts.
